Tetragonia tetragonioides (New Zealand Spinach)

New Zealand Spinach, Kōkihi, Botany Bay Spinach, Sea Spinach

Tetragonia tetragonioides, commonly known as New Zealand spinach, is a hardy, fast-growing leafy green native to coastal New Zealand and Australia. It thrives in warm conditions and is valued as a heat-tolerant alternative to traditional spinach. The fleshy, triangular leaves can be harvested continuously throughout the summer and are best cooked before eating. Ideal for edible gardens and coastal planting, New Zealand spinach is drought-tolerant, easy to grow, and perfect for sustainable, home-grown greens in warmer months.

Growing Tetragonia tetragonioides Successfully in NZ

New Zealand spinach grows best in full sun and well-drained soil. It’s drought-tolerant once established but benefits from regular watering during dry periods. This fast-spreading groundcover is ideal for edible gardens, coastal areas, and low-maintenance planting schemes across much of New Zealand.

Tetragonia tetragonioides Care Tips

Ensure young plants are watered regularly and reduce watering as the plants mature. Pruning is undertaken to maintain the shape and encourage denser growth. Mulching around the plants will help to conserve moisture and suppress weeds.

Plant Size and Spacing

Tetragonia tetragonioides (New Zealand spinach) is a low-growing, spreading plant that typically reaches 20–40 cm in height and can spread over 1 metre wide. For optimal growth, space plants about 70 cm apart to allow room for their mature growth.
